Bicyclist Hit, Killed in Huntington Beach

A bicyclist was killed early Tuesday when a car struck him at a Huntington Beach intersection, police said.

Ronald Dean Bracher, 58, of Huntington Beach, who was not wearing a helmet, suffered major head trauma and died at the scene, Lt. Luis Ochoa said.

The accident occurred about 4:30 a.m. on Beach Boulevard when a Chevy Tahoe driven by Patrick Gayner, 35, of Huntington Beach hit Bracher as he was crossing east on Garfield Avenue, Ochoa said. Police do not know who, if anyone, was at fault.

Gayner was not cited. Police have ruled out alcohol as a factor but are still investigating the accident.
